Understanding the Importance of Seamless Interactions
In today’s fast-paced digital landscape, businesses must prioritize user experience across all platforms. With more users accessing websites and applications from various devices—desktops, tablets, and smartphones—creating seamless interactions across devices is crucial. This article delves into how businesses can enhance user experience through effective design practices and technology.
Why Seamless Interactions Matter
Seamless interactions ensure that users have a consistent experience regardless of the device they are using. This consistency fosters trust and encourages users to engage more with your brand. A well-designed user interface (UI) and user experience (UX) can significantly impact conversion rates, leading to increased sales and customer loyalty.
Identifying Key Challenges in Multi-Device Interactions
Businesses often face several challenges when trying to provide seamless interactions across devices, including:
- Responsive Design: Ensuring that your website or application looks and functions well on all devices.
- Performance Issues: Users expect fast loading times; any delays can lead to frustration.
- Navigation Differences: Navigational structures may need to adapt based on screen size, which can confuse users if not done correctly.
Strategies for Creating Seamless Interactions
To tackle these challenges, businesses can implement several strategies that enhance user experience across devices:
1. Embrace Responsive Web Design
Responsive web design is essential for ensuring your website adapts to various screen sizes. This approach involves:
- Utilizing flexible grid layouts that resize according to the device's screen.
- Implementing CSS media queries to apply different styles based on device characteristics.
- Designing images that scale appropriately to maintain performance without sacrificing quality.
2. Optimize Performance Across Platforms
Users expect fast and efficient web experiences. To optimize performance:
- Minimize HTTP requests by combining CSS and JavaScript files.
- Utilize caching to reduce load times, especially for returning users.
- Compress images and utilize next-gen formats like WebP to enhance loading speeds.
3. Streamline Navigation
Navigation must be intuitive across all devices. Consider these tips:
- Use a hamburger menu for mobile devices to conserve space while maintaining accessibility.
- Ensure that key navigation elements are easily clickable on touch devices.
- Maintain a consistent navigation structure across all platforms to avoid user confusion.
4. Prioritize User-Centric Design
Design should always be centered around user needs. Conduct user testing to gather feedback and make necessary adjustments to enhance usability. Consider implementing:
- User journey mapping to understand how users interact with your web and mobile applications.
- A/B testing to determine which design elements yield the best user engagement and satisfaction.
- Accessibility features to cater to users with disabilities, ensuring inclusivity across devices.
Utilizing Technology for Seamless Interactions
Leveraging technology is crucial for enhancing the user experience. Here are some technologies and methodologies to consider:
1. Progressive Web Apps (PWAs)
PWAs combine the best features of websites and mobile applications. They offer:
- Offline capabilities, allowing users to interact with content without an internet connection.
- Fast loading times and responsive design, improving overall user experience.
- Push notifications to keep users engaged with your brand.
2. Cross-Platform Development
Utilizing frameworks like React Native enables developers to create applications that work on both iOS and Android platforms. This approach allows for:
- Shared codebases, reducing development time and cost.
- Consistent look and feel across devices, enhancing user experience.
- Access to native features, improving performance and usability.
3. API Integration
APIs play a critical role in connecting different systems and ensuring seamless interactions. Consider:
- Integrating third-party services, such as payment gateways, to improve functionality.
- Utilizing APIs to fetch dynamic content, ensuring users always have access to the latest information.
Conclusion: Partnering with FYKEL for Seamless Interactions
At FYKEL, we specialize in creating seamless interactions across devices through our comprehensive development services. By leveraging technologies such as Laravel, React, and React Native, we ensure your business stands out in today’s competitive digital landscape. Whether you are a startup or an established enterprise, our team of experts is here to help you design and develop user-friendly applications that drive engagement and conversions.
Ready to elevate your business with seamless interactions? Contact us today to discuss your project!